Arbor building to become new Wipro headquarters in London

Wipro will establish its new London headquarters in the Arbor building, with a 15-year lease on 24,500 sq ft over the top floors of the building. Read full article here.

 About Arbor

Situated within Bankside Yards, Arbor is a 28,000m luxury office space that was completed in 2024, and Wipro will be among its first tenants. We will occupy the top floors of this 19 storey high-rise - half of the 17th floor and the entire 18th and 19th floors. 

The development comprises 8 diverse public spaces, 3 cultural areas, 14 arches with wellness programs and social activities; all of which links into London’s cultural network along the Thames’ South Bank.

It is easily accessible by public transport - the closest mainline and TfL stations being Blackfriars, City Thameslink, Waterloo East, Southwark and London Bridge. 

Arbor is an all-electric building, powered by renewable energy and has been operating at carbon net zero from day one. It utilises the wider 5th generation energy network, which means that it uses 30% less energy than current best practice standards. Each building within Bankside Yards operates on this system, which extracts energy into the low-temperature network and utilises heat pump technology to exchange ambient thermal energy. This network (on a scale not yet seen in the UK) could be up to 60% more energy efficient than the earlier networks typically used.

Construction of the building began in 2020. To minimize the impact on the environment, Arbor's construction was powered through a renewable energy tariff, which saved more than 480 tonnes of CO2(e) each year - equivalent to 588 acres of forest. On its surface, smart self-adjusting closed cavity façade units have been installed which further minimizes the building’s environmental load. Arbor also benefits from a bio-diverse green roof, which encourages local wildlife and promotes ecology.

New office opening in Warsaw – Varso Tower

Varso Tower, Warsaw’s tallest skyscraper offers numerous advantages and stunning features. This state-of-the-art building provides breathtaking panoramic views of the city, ensuring an inspiring work environment. Its modern design and cutting-edge facilities, including high-speed elevators and advanced security systems, enhance efficiency and convenience. Located in the heart of Warsaw, Varso Tower offers excellent connectivity with public transport and easy access to the city’s business hubs, restaurants, and cultural attractions. The tower also includes amenities like fitness centers, green spaces, and dining options, promoting a balanced and vibrant work-life experience. 

Warsaw exciting office is on the 39th floor and has 39 workstations, 1 board room with 10 seats and 2 phone booths.

With an inviting reception, the space also features a kitchen with dinning and lounge space.

Navigating New Normal: The Impact of Remote Work on Facility Management

Let’s get straight to the point: Remote work is fundamentally altering the landscape of facility management, and not always for the better. What was once a well-oiled machine is now riddled with inefficiencies and unpredictability.

The reality: The shift to remote work has disrupted traditional space utilization patterns, leading to underused facilities and escalating operational costs. These issues are not minor, they are significant disruptions that undermine the efficiency of our facility management practices.

Why it matters: Facility management is about more than just maintaining physical spaces; it’s about optimizing those spaces to drive productivity, collaboration, and community. Remote work is diluting these objectives, fragmenting the workplace, and making it harder to maintain cohesive and effective environments.

The hard truth: If we don’t address this issue now, we’re setting ourselves up for operational inefficiencies and a fractured workplace experience. Remote work might be here to stay, but that doesn’t mean we can ignore the chaos it’s causing in our facilities.

Why settle for a disjointed approach when we can rethink and reclaim control over our facilities? Facility management professionals must lead the charge in adapting to this new reality, ensuring our spaces continue to deliver value, even as the work landscape evolves.
